A shield is a defensive tool that can be used to block damage from melee attacks, ranged attacks and explosions. Shields are temporarily disabled when hit by an axe or attacked by a warden while blocking, and certain damage sources ignore a shield's protection. Shields can have ornamental banner designs applied to them.

Shields are used for blocking incoming attacks. Using[JE only] or sneaking[BE only] causes a player to slow to a sneaking pace, and after 5 game ticks (0.25 seconds)[1], non-piercing attacks coming from in front of the player are blocked, dealing no damage. Shields deal knockback when blocking melee attacks[BE only], unless the entity is immune to knockback. When the shield blocks an attack of 3HP👁 ❤️
👁 💔
or stronger, it takes durability damage equal to the strength of the attack rounded up. When a player enters a boat, their shields exhibit the blocking animation. In Bedrock Edition, a shield cannot be activated for ? ticks[check the code] after attacking. In Java Edition, attacking while shielding does not perform an attack, while in Bedrock Edition attacks can be performed but lower the shield when doing so.
Most blocked projectiles that carry status effects (such as tipped arrows and shulker bullets), as well as flaming arrows, do not affect the blocker. Channeling tridents still summon lightning upon blocking, but the trident itself does not damage the player.[BE only] Tridents and arrows can be deflected into other targets. Knockback from melee attacks and projectiles is prevented, while knockback from explosions, hoglin, zoglin, and ravager attacks are significantly reduced. [JE only]
The shield directionally blocks all attacks coming from within the horizontal direction the wielder is facing, providing a full semicylinder of coverage to them. Pitch is unaccounted for.
Mobs that deal continuous contact damage such as the slime, magma cube, and blaze rapidly drain the shield's durability for as long as the shielded player remains within the mob's hitbox.[JE only][2][3]

Laser beam attacks from guardians and elder guardians are only partially blocked (does not block the magic damage they deal).
Shields can be decorated by applying a banner.
Unlike with banners, shields cannot be repainted or washed in a cauldron. Shields have only half the resolution of banners, making patterns look slightly different. In the game files, the pattern textures can be found in a separate directory called entity/shield.
In Java Edition, shields with patterns can also be obtained using the same commands as banners, except banner has to be replaced with shield.

A shield can be repaired in an anvil by adding planks or another shield. Shields repaired on anvils retain their pattern and any enchantments. One plank restores 25% of the shield's durability.[verify]

Despite using iron in its crafting recipe, shields cannot be smelted into iron nuggets.[5]
